The letter of 1 John reminds us of who we are as Christians, which necessarily flows from rightly understanding who Christ is. Responding to false teachers, the letter provides clear identifiers of true believers. It draws heavily on the language and themes from the Gospel of John such as light, life, love, sin, obedience, and family. Rather than a logical-sequential argument that builds from one passage to the next, topics are introduced and then returned to multiple times. Therefore, each of our teachings will begin with a particular passage but draw significant insight and expression from parallel passages in 1 John and the Gospel of John. Our goal, like John's, is to provide clear expressions of a faithful Christian life by looking at both our identity and our activity as Christians. Join us in our study of 1 John!

We encourage you to spend some time with God this week and go a bit deeper on this topic. Please consider these study questions for further reflection:
Question 1
Why is it important to be clear about who Jesus is?
Question 2
What steps can you take to know God with greater certainty? What can you do to guard yourself against false teachers?
Question 3
There are many different influences in your life – social media, other people, worldviews and mindsets, what you read and hear, etc. Pick one and put it to the test. Is that influence in your life from the spirit of this world or from the Spirit of God? Is it in line with the Jesus of the Bible or is it a false substitute?
Additional Scripture to study: 1 John 2:15-25; 4:1-6; 5:20-21; John 3:16-19; 5:38-40; 10:1-16
